首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Haproxy lua http-响应http-请求缓冲区

Haproxy是一种高性能的负载均衡器和代理服务器,它可以通过将请求分发到多个后端服务器来提高系统的可靠性和性能。Lua是一种轻量级的脚本语言,可以嵌入到Haproxy中,用于自定义请求和响应的处理逻辑。

HTTP请求缓冲区是Haproxy中用于存储HTTP请求数据的内存区域。当客户端发送HTTP请求时,请求数据会被存储在缓冲区中,然后Haproxy可以对这些数据进行处理和转发。

Haproxy通过使用Lua脚本语言,可以在HTTP请求缓冲区中执行自定义的逻辑。这使得开发人员可以根据具体的需求对请求进行修改、过滤或者添加额外的信息。例如,可以通过Lua脚本实现请求头的修改、请求参数的验证、请求的重定向等功能。

Haproxy Lua HTTP请求缓冲区的应用场景包括但不限于:

  1. 请求头的修改:可以通过Lua脚本修改请求头中的某些字段,例如添加自定义的HTTP头信息。
  2. 请求过滤:可以使用Lua脚本对请求进行过滤,例如根据特定的规则拒绝某些请求。
  3. 请求重定向:可以通过Lua脚本实现请求的重定向,将请求转发到其他的后端服务器。
  4. 请求验证:可以使用Lua脚本对请求参数进行验证,例如检查请求中的身份验证信息是否正确。

腾讯云提供了一系列与负载均衡相关的产品,其中包括负载均衡(CLB)和应用型负载均衡(ALB)。这些产品可以帮助用户实现高可用性和高性能的负载均衡解决方案。您可以通过以下链接了解更多关于腾讯云负载均衡产品的信息:

  1. 腾讯云负载均衡(CLB):https://cloud.tencent.com/product/clb
  2. 腾讯云应用型负载均衡(ALB):https://cloud.tencent.com/product/alb

请注意,以上链接仅供参考,具体的产品选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券